Mesothelioma Compensation

Mesothelioma, a deadly asbestos-related disease, is often diagnosed many years after. The sufferers of this disease are entitled to compensation from the companies accountable for their exposure. This money can be used to assist victims and their families pay for treatments that extend the life of mesothelioma patients.

Compensation can be received through a mesothelioma lawsuit, or from billion-dollar asbestos trust funds. Most mesothelioma cases are settled instead of being tried.

A settlement is a deal between the victim and the defendants who knew they exposed them to asbestos. It is important to remember that a settlement doesn't mean an admission of guilt. A mesothelioma verdict may provide more money than settlement.

The most crucial factor in determining how much mesothelioma victims is entitled to compensation is the amount of their suffering. This includes both emotional and physical pain, as well as the cost of their treatment. It is also important to think about the loss of earnings and the impact the illness has had on the victim's quality of life.

In the past, mesothelioma victims came together to file a multi-district or class action lawsuits. Class action and multi-district cases provide a larger pool and a faster trial process. However, these types of cases aren't common.

A lawsuit may result in an enormous payout to the victim, which could include punitive damages. The purpose of these damages is to penalize the defendant and prevent others from doing the same in the future. A jury could award millions of dollars for mesothelioma suits.

Most mesothelioma cases settle. This is due to defendants wanting to avoid a costly trial and negative publicity. The average mesothelioma settlement is greater than $9.5 million.

A settlement is typically reached through a negotiation between the plaintiff and defendants. The plaintiff can accept the settlement or bring the case to the court.
